diff --git a/wwwroot/list_catelog_models.dspy b/wwwroot/list_catelog_models.dspy new file mode 100644 index 0000000..0c33034 --- /dev/null +++ b/wwwroot/list_catelog_models.dspy @@ -0,0 +1,8 @@ +dbname = get_module_dbname('llmage') +db = DBPools() +async with db.sqlorContext(dbname) as sor: + sql = """select * from llm where llmcatelogid = ${llmcatelogid}$ and id != ${llmid}$""" + ns = params_kw.copy() + recs = await sor.sqlExe(sql, ns) + return recs +return [] diff --git a/wwwroot/llm_dialog.ui b/wwwroot/llm_dialog.ui index e18dde3..77e9ba5 100644 --- a/wwwroot/llm_dialog.ui +++ b/wwwroot/llm_dialog.ui @@ -6,8 +6,8 @@ "width":"100%", "height":"100%", "title":"{{llm.name}}", - "list_models_url":"{{entire_url('list_mti_models.dspy')}}", - "estimate_url":"/estimate/model_estimate.dspy", + "list_models_url":"{{entire_url('list_catelog_models.dspy')}}", + "estimate_url":"{{entire_url('model_estimate.dspy')}}", "input_fields":{{llm.input_fields}}, "input_view":{{llm.input_view}}, "models":[